Output 364a562ae371fe923d2eb9641a6ec7599a6d1efacf8eecd3dea327c39b6c2977:120

value
458063150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38155fed3f0c22a7866891249177b6b7ed33641c OP_EQUAL
address
36oZNRk4inzhCp7gY67QSpfiY2u3uawpVo
transaction
364a562ae371fe923d2eb9641a6ec7599a6d1efacf8eecd3dea327c39b6c2977
spent
true